The Notification options within FilterKeys can be very useful. By checking the ' Beep when keys pressed or accepted ' option, the user is notified upon each selection being entered into the computer.

Many users find this reassuring and allows them to concentrate on their input device rather than the screen, as and when they wish. When the ' Show FilterKeys ' status on screen option is checked, a small stopwatch will appear in the system tray near your clock as shown in Fig 4.

When you click on ' Ignore repeated keystrokes ' and then click on ' Settings ' which is next to it, a separate dialogue box appears see Fig 5. From here you can tell the computer to ignore keystrokes repeated faster than a time of your choosing:.
